What to Do If You Lose Your Only Car Key

In the chaos of life - kids, errands, socializing with friends, and work - things get lost. Sometimes it's the smallest things, like keys.

Mazda-3D-Black.pngFor most cars keys, a new one can be purchased at your local hardware store along with proof of ownership (car registration or title). This is a cost-effective alternative.

Retract your Steps

It's a pain to lose your car's only keys and not be able to get into your car. You can lose money, time and peace of mind. The first thing you should do in the event that you lose the only key to your vehicle is to be calm. Stressing yourself out will not help you find your keys more quickly and may cause more damage.

Begin by trying to remember the last time you saw them. It could be as simple as having them in your pocket when you hopped out of the car to go on an appointment, or they might have been dropped while you were carrying groceries into the house. Retracing your steps can aid in finding your keys in a matter of minutes.

If you aren't able to retrace steps try writing down every place you went to during the day. This can jiggle your memory and provide you with the clue to locate your keys. After you've written down all possible spots your keys could be, make sure you check each place again. It is possible that keys "drift" on the floor, side or underneath something, and you'll be in a position to pick them right where you left them.

Contact a locksmith

If you've lost your car keys and you've lost it, you must contact locksmith. They can help you recover the lost car keys replacement key quickly, and give you tips on how to prevent this repeating itself in the future. If you know someone with a duplication shop for car keys nearby, that's another option, but keep in mind that these types of businesses usually require the exact make, model and year of your car in order to duplicate a key correctly.

You'll have visit your dealer if your car key lost no spare is an older model or is equipped with an electronic fob. This can be costly particularly if they have to purchase the correct key for your car and it could take days or even weeks.

One thing that many people don't realize is that a professional locksmith can usually offer the same services as a dealership but at less cost. Many insurance policies cover locksmith fees and towing costs in the event of a lost key or stolen keys. Some even offer roadside assistance that can provide professionals to assist you with getting into your car.
